The back garden presented some unique challenges due to its significant level differences. Limited access made the space nearly unusable for our clients. The original hardscaped terracing needed significant updating and rebuilding due to partial collapse. We were tasked with adding functional seating, installing a water feature, and developing a safe way to access the bottom part of the garden. Learn how we were able to access all three levels of the serenity garden:
The area was divided into two terraces on different levels to avoid an overwhelming 'bunker-like' impression.
Our team completely removed the old structures and installed new retaining walls that have been built from gabion stone baskets.
We installed stainless-steel water shelves extending from chevron-patterned Siberian larch decorative screening.
A daily-use patio of porcelain slabs was installed to create a large dining area at the top terrace. A darker shade of slabs creates a line cutting through the whole area, creating a visual axis ending at the water feature.
The middle terrace is more like a chill-out zone with a custom floating bench and additional mobile seats that you put on top of the gabion wall, making it ideal for more sheltered, private gatherings.
Stairs from the middle terrace lead to the bottom garden, contrasting the highly developed upper garden. The bottom garden is a wilderness haven with extensive planting and a decent-sized frog pond. The new upper garden can be considered an observation point situated on the edge of the wilderness.

This London garden project represents one of our most dramatic transformations to date. The original site was heavily overgrown and complicated by a WWII bunker and multiple layers of concrete beneath the surface.
We completely reimagined and rebuilt the garden, overcoming significant structural challenges to create a refined, functional, and elegant outdoor space. The design features bespoke planting, clean modern lines, and tailored landscaping that bring both beauty and practicality to the garden.
The result is a serene outdoor retreat, perfect for relaxation and entertaining, and a true showcase of how thoughtful, bespoke garden design can transform even the most challenging sites.

Garden Fountain with Seamless Views into Kitchen & Dining
Description:
From the garden designed by Victoria Truman Garden Design, this view captures the essence of the New England & Cape Cod–inspired home by Studio212 Ltd — a seamless flow between landscape and architecture.
In the foreground, a bespoke stone water feature sits within layered planting of ornamental grasses and perennials, adding texture, movement, and the calming sound of water. Beyond, a 6m sliding glass door fully opens the living and dining areas to the garden, while a 4m kitchen serving window transforms into an outdoor bar counter — making entertaining effortless.
Together, the fountain, garden, and open-plan interiors demonstrate a lifestyle built around connection, relaxation, and year-round enjoyment of the outdoors.

This contemporary kitchen garden has been designed to combine productivity with strong visual structure. Corten steel raised beds define the space, introducing warmth and clean lines while providing ideal conditions for growing herbs, salads and seasonal produce.
Set within a gravel courtyard, the layout feels both practical and refined, offering ease of movement while maintaining a calm, cohesive aesthetic. The contrast between the rich tones of the corten steel and the softness of the surrounding planting creates a balanced and inviting garden environment.
The design demonstrates how a kitchen garden can be elevated beyond functionality, becoming an integral and beautifully considered part of the wider landscape.
